What Computer Security Incident Handling Guide (NIST Special Publication 800-61 Revision 3) requires

This publication provides guidelines for preparing for, detecting, analyzing, containing, eradicating, and recovering from cybersecurity incidents. It applies to all organizations that own, operate, or support federal information systems, as defined in Section 2.1 - Incident Response Lifecycle.
